#4fd70e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fd70e is composed of 31% red, 84.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 100.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 44.9%. #4fd70e color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ff1c with #00af00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#4fd70e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050c01 is the darkest color, while #fbf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fd70e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#71766f is the less saturated color, while #4ce005 is the most saturated one.
